Cadence Introduces First Interface and Verification IP Solution for CCIX to Advance New Class of Datacenter Servers

Cadence Design Systems, Inc. today announced the industry's first interface and verification IP solution for Cache Coherent Interconnect for Accelerators (CCIX), an open chip-to-chip interconnect standard that advances the development of a new class of server solutions to address the challenging performance and latency requirements in the growing datacenter market. The Cadence® IP for CCIX, which consists of controller, PHY and verification IP, allows semiconductor manufacturers to develop new products for the enterprise server market more quickly and with greater confidence. The new IP for CCIX further extends the Cadence IP portfolio and Cadence Verification Suite technology, key components of the company's System Design Enablement strategy.

The proliferation of data-intensive applications along with the constraints of power and cooling are driving datacenters to deploy servers incorporating special-purpose accelerators. These accelerators share memory with processors in a cache-coherent manner and enable a heterogeneous server architecture to seamlessly share data with current speeds up to 25Gbps, reducing latency and increasing performance.

Supported by industry leaders, CCIX is a comprehensive hardware and software solution that builds on the pervasive PCI Express® (PCIe®) technology. The CCIX standard allows processors based on different instruction set architectures to extend the benefits of cache-coherent peer processing to various acceleration devices.

The Cadence Interface IP for CCIX is an integrated solution for CCIX based on the PCIe 4.0 specification. The integrated solution for CCIX includes controller, PHY, software drivers, scripts for design and verification, simulation models and user guides. The entire package is pre-verified using Cadence verification IP for CCIX.

The Cadence Verification IP for CCIX supports the Cadence Xcelium™ Parallel Logic Simulator and third-party simulators. It also supports all major languages and methodologies and is used to verify all CCIX specification levels including PHY, transaction and cache coherency. The Cadence Interconnect Validator works with the verification IP for CCIX to ensure correctness and completeness of data as it passes through the fabric.
